Obesity and Diabetes: Not Cosmetic, But Clinical
One of the biggest misconceptions in India has been viewing weight gain as a cosmetic issue. In reality, obesity is a chronic metabolic disease and one of the strongest risk factors for:
- Type 2 diabetes
- Heart disease
- Kidney disease
- Fatty liver disease
- Hormonal disorders like PCOS
- Sleep apnea
India’s population is uniquely vulnerable due to the “thin-fat” phenotype—individuals may appear lean but carry excess visceral fat, leading to insulin resistance even at normal BMI levels.
The Rise of GLP-1 Therapy: A Turning Point in Diabetes Care
In recent years, medications such as GLP-1 receptor agonists (including semaglutide and tirzepatide) have transformed diabetes and obesity management globally. Initially spoken of in whispers, these therapies are now entering structured, evidence-based medical use in India.
These drugs work by mimicking natural gut hormones that:
- Reduce excessive appetite and cravings
- Improve insulin sensitivity
- Stabilise blood sugar levels
- Promote sustained fat loss
Importantly, these are not vanity drugs. They are proven therapies for Type 2 diabetes, obesity, and metabolic syndrome, with strong scientific backing.
International studies show that GLP-1 based treatments can also improve conditions once considered lifelong struggles—fatty liver disease, PCOS, early-onset diabetes, fertility issues, and even alcohol and nicotine dependence.

What Accessibility, Awareness, and the Need for Medical Supervision
With medications like semaglutide expected to become more affordable after patent expiry, access will expand beyond metros into tier-two and tier-three cities. While this is a positive development, it also raises concerns about self-prescription and misuse.
Weight-loss and diabetes medications must always be:
- Prescribed by a qualified endocrinologist or diabetologist
- Individualised based on metabolic profile
- Monitored for side effects like gastrointestinal discomfort or rapid weight loss
